Not just advantage
Jmcaok should understand that a major and often overlooked advantage of ES is that it reduces variance considerably. You can either keep your bet size the same and benefit from reduced fluctuations, or bet slightly more aggressively for the same risk, and make more money. The extra EV, significant in itself, doesn't tell the whole story.
On an psychological level, playing blackjack ES feels closer to a coin-toss game than regular blackjack.
